Amsterdam is widely known for the legalisation of marihuana, which you can buy at one of the many coffeeshops in Amsterdam. This boat trip is for those that want to enjoy the pleasure of smoking some on the water. During this 1-hour canal cruise, you’ll be able to watch Amsterdam drift by while enjoying your smoke. However, make sure to bring your own, as marijuana can only be sold at coffeeshops and not aboard the boat.

(Most locals don’t.) But of course, if you had an excellent time and believe that the skipper and/or staff provided excellent service then tips are usually 5-10% of your bill. The smaller the boat you’ll choose, the more you’ll get to see. Some of the most beautiful hidden gems are off the main canals. Make sure you’re fit enough to do so, and don’t be afraid because you will be among the large canal boats. If you’re in Amsterdam during peak season, book your cruise in the morning or late in the afternoon. The sunsets very late during summer, often not before 9 p.m., so you’ll still have enough light to take those Instagram-worthy pics without very big crowds. Which Amsterdam canal cruise is the best for you mainly depends on how much time you have, and how much of that time you want to spend on a boat. To get the experience and see the attractions I mentioned above, a simple one-hour boat trip will be enough.

Boarding can be challenging if moving around is more difficult due to the small stairs and low boat heights (to pass the low bridges). Smaller boats are more accessible to enter than the big ones.
